In today’s digital age, a well-designed website is essential for any business or individual aiming to succeed online. However, designing a visually appealing website is only part of the equation. To stand out in the crowded online landscape, it is crucial to implement effective on-page SEO strategies during the web design process. On-page SEO, which refers to the practice of optimizing individual web pages to rank higher in search engine results and attract more relevant traffic, plays a pivotal role in enhancing a website’s overall performance.
In this comprehensive guide, we will explore the importance of on-page SEO in web design, the key elements involved, and how you can leverage on-page SEO techniques to create websites that not only look great but also perform well in search engine rankings.
Understanding On-Page SEO
On-page SEO encompasses all the strategies and techniques you apply directly on a webpage to improve its search engine visibility. Unlike off-page SEO, which focuses on external factors like backlinks and social signals, on-page SEO is entirely within your control and revolves around content optimization, user experience (UX), and technical elements. By incorporating on-page SEO into your web design process, you can ensure that your website is both user-friendly and search engine-friendly.
For web designers and developers, understanding the role of on-page SEO is crucial to creating websites that rank well in search engines and provide a seamless experience for visitors. When executed correctly, on-page SEO helps search engines crawl and index a website’s pages more effectively, leading to higher organic traffic, improved rankings, and increased conversion rates.
The Key Elements of On-Page SEO for Web Design
Effective web design is not just about aesthetics; it is about combining design with functionality to meet both user expectations and search engine algorithms. Below, we’ll dive into the most important on-page SEO elements that should be considered when designing a website.
1. Website Structure and URL Optimization
One of the fundamental aspects of on-page SEO is having a clean, well-organized website structure. A website with a clear hierarchy and user-friendly navigation makes it easier for search engines to crawl and index its pages.
-
- URL Structure: Ensure that your URLs are short, descriptive, and contain relevant keywords. Avoid using long, complex URLs that are difficult to read. A clean URL structure helps search engines understand the content of a page and improves user experience.
-
- Example: Instead of www.example.com/p12345, use www.example.com/web-design-services.
-
- URL Structure: Ensure that your URLs are short, descriptive, and contain relevant keywords. Avoid using long, complex URLs that are difficult to read. A clean URL structure helps search engines understand the content of a page and improves user experience.
-
- Internal Linking: Proper internal linking not only aids in website navigation but also helps search engines discover and index new pages. Linking relevant pages within your site improves the overall SEO structure and ensures that no page is left behind.
2. Mobile Optimization
With the growing dominance of mobile devices, mobile optimization is a non-negotiable aspect of both web design and on-page SEO. Google uses mobile-first indexing, meaning it predominantly uses the mobile version of a website for ranking purposes. If your website isn’t mobile-friendly, it will likely experience a drop in rankings.

To optimize your website for mobile:
-
- Implement responsive web design, which ensures that your website adapts to different screen sizes and devices.
-
- Optimize images, videos, and other media to reduce load times on mobile devices.
-
- Test your site on various devices and screen sizes to ensure it provides a seamless experience for mobile users.
3. Page Load Speed
Page load speed is a critical factor in both user experience and SEO rankings. Websites that load slowly can frustrate users, leading to higher bounce rates, which negatively affect SEO. In fact, Google has confirmed that page speed is a ranking factor.
To improve page speed:
-
- Optimize image sizes by compressing them without sacrificing quality.
-
- Minimize the use of large, heavy scripts and CSS files.
-
- Leverage browser caching to speed up returning visitors’ load times.
-
- Use a Content Delivery Network (CDN) like CloudFlare to distribute your website’s content across multiple servers, reducing latency.
4. Title Tags and Meta Descriptions
Title tags and meta descriptions are HTML elements that provide search engines and users with important information about your web pages. These elements play a significant role in attracting clicks from search engine results pages (SERPs).
-
- Title Tags: Each page should have a unique title tag that accurately describes the content of the page and includes relevant keywords. Keep title tags under 60 characters to ensure they are fully visible in search results.
-
- Example: “Web Design Services – Custom Websites for Small Businesses.”
-
- Title Tags: Each page should have a unique title tag that accurately describes the content of the page and includes relevant keywords. Keep title tags under 60 characters to ensure they are fully visible in search results.
-
- Meta Descriptions: The meta description provides a brief summary of the page’s content and is typically displayed in search engine snippets. Although meta descriptions do not directly impact rankings, they influence click-through rates (CTR). Ensure your meta descriptions are compelling, concise, and contain relevant keywords.
5. Header Tags (H1, H2, H3, etc.)
Header tags (H1, H2, H3, etc.) structure your content and make it easier for both search engines and users to understand the main topics of your page. Properly used header tags also help with SEO, as search engines prioritize keywords in headers.
-
- H1 Tag: The H1 tag should contain the primary keyword for the page and clearly describe the main topic. Most pages should only have one H1 tag.
-
- H2, H3, and Beyond: Use H2 and H3 tags to break up content into sections, making it more digestible for users. These tags should also contain relevant keywords to reinforce the page’s SEO strategy.
6. Image Optimization
Images play a significant role in the overall design of a website, but they can also impact your site’s load time and SEO if not optimized properly. Proper image optimization helps improve page load speed and makes images more accessible to search engines.
-
- File Size: Compress images to reduce file size without compromising quality.
-
- Alt Text: Always include descriptive alt text for images, incorporating relevant keywords. Alt text not only helps with SEO but also improves accessibility for users with visual impairments.
-
- File Names: Use descriptive file names that include relevant keywords. Instead of “IMG_123.jpg,” use something like “web-design-services.jpg.”
7. Quality Content and Keyword Optimization
Content is one of the most important on-page SEO factors. High-quality, engaging, and informative content not only helps keep visitors on your site longer but also signals to search engines that your website is valuable and relevant to users’ queries.
-
- Keyword Research: Before creating content, conduct thorough keyword research to identify the terms your target audience is searching for. Use these keywords naturally throughout your content.
-
- Content Length: While there’s no one-size-fits-all approach, longer content tends to perform better in search engine rankings. Aim for at least 1,000 words per page, but ensure the content is valuable and informative.
-
- User Intent: Focus on user intent—understanding what users are looking for when they land on your page and tailoring your content to meet those needs.
8. User Experience (UX) and Usability
User experience (UX) is a crucial factor that influences both on-page SEO and overall website performance. A website that is easy to navigate, visually appealing, and offers a smooth interaction will encourage users to stay longer and engage with your content.

-
- Navigation: Ensure that your website’s navigation is simple and intuitive. Avoid cluttered menus and make it easy for users to find what they’re looking for.
-
- Call-to-Actions (CTAs): Place clear and compelling CTAs throughout your site to guide visitors toward taking action, whether it’s making a purchase, contacting you, or signing up for a newsletter.
9. Schema Markup
Schema markup is a form of structured data that you can add to your website’s code to help search engines understand your content better. While schema markup is not a direct ranking factor, it enhances your chances of being featured in rich snippets, which can improve CTR and visibility in search results.
Common types of schema markup include:
-
- Organization Schema: Provides details about your business, such as name, address, and contact information.
-
- Breadcrumb Schema: Helps search engines understand your site’s structure and improves navigation for users.
-
- Review Schema: Displays ratings and reviews directly in search results, increasing the likelihood of clicks.
10. SSL Certificate (HTTPS)
Security is an important aspect of on-page SEO. Google has confirmed that HTTPS is a ranking signal, meaning that websites with SSL certificates (Secure Sockets Layer) are more likely to rank higher in search results. SSL encrypts data transferred between a user’s browser and the server, ensuring a secure connection.
If your website doesn’t have an SSL certificate, it will show as “Not Secure” in users’ browsers, which can deter visitors and impact your SEO performance. Read about the importance of SSL here.
Conclusion
On-page SEO is an essential component of web design that directly influences a website’s ability to rank in search engines and attract organic traffic. By focusing on elements such as URL optimization, mobile responsiveness, page speed, content quality, and user experience, you can design websites that not only look great but also perform well in search engine rankings.
Web designers and developers must incorporate on-page SEO best practices into the web design process from the outset. By combining stunning design with SEO strategies, you can create websites that are user-friendly, search engine-friendly, and ultimately successful in driving traffic and conversions.